    How to run an pidgin application after installing - noob

    Hi, any body using pidgin after installing from the source?
    I have make install the program, but i don't see the application in the GUI. i went to their website to search for results, but i cant find.

    How do i run pidgin?

    All you need to do is hit Alt+F2 and type pidgin and hit enter. Why did you compile it from source? It is available in the repositories and on the install discs for 10.3. Also I believe the Packman/Guru repos had it for earlier versions.

    The file is named pidgin-2.2.2.tar.bz2

    I place this file in /usr/local/src

    then i cd into /usr/local/src, type tar -jxvf pidgin-2.2.2.tar.bz2
    after that i cd into pidgin-2.2.2

    These are the commands i execute
    Code:
    ./configure
    make 
    make install
    During the make install, there are no errors.
